Juvelook vs Juvelook Volume in Korea: Which Collagen Booster Is Right?

December 27, 2025

Collagen-stimulating injectables have become a core part of skin rejuvenation treatments in Korea. Among them, Juvelook and Juvelook Volume are frequently compared because they share a similar base formulation but serve very different purposes.

Although they are often mentioned together, these two treatments are not interchangeable. Understanding the difference is essential for choosing the right option based on skin condition, age, and aesthetic goals.




What Is Juvelook?

Juvelook is a collagen-stimulating injectable designed primarily for skin quality improvement, not volume replacement.

It combines:

  • PDLLA (poly-D,L-lactic acid) for long-term collagen stimulation
  • Hyaluronic acid (HA) for hydration and immediate skin support

Juvelook is injected into the upper to mid-dermal layer, where it spreads evenly to improve overall skin condition.

Key Effects of Juvelook

  • Smoother skin texture
  • Improved elasticity and firmness
  • Reduced fine lines
  • Refined pores
  • Healthier, more hydrated appearance

Best Candidates for Juvelook

  • Patients in their 20s to early 40s
  • Dull or rough skin texture
  • Enlarged pores or fine wrinkles
  • Early signs of aging
  • Those seeking natural-looking skin rejuvenation without volume change

Juvelook is often described as a skin-quality booster rather than a volumizing injectable.

What Is Juvelook Volume?

Juvelook Volume is a more concentrated, volume-focused version of Juvelook. While it uses the same PDLLA + HA concept, it differs in particle size, density, and depth of injection.

It is injected into the deeper dermis or subdermal layer, allowing it to provide structural support and subtle volume restoration in addition to collagen stimulation.

Key Effects of Juvelook Volume

  • Restoration of mild to moderate volume loss
  • Soft contour enhancement
  • Improvement of deeper lines and folds
  • Firmer mid-face appearance over time

Best Candidates for Juvelook Volume

  • Patients in their mid-30s to 50s
  • Early hollowing in cheeks or temples
  • Mild facial sagging or loss of support
  • Patients who want volume without traditional HA fillers

Juvelook Volume is often chosen by patients who want natural volume and firmness, not dramatic projection.

Core Differences Between Juvelook and Juvelook Volume

Treatment Goal

Juvelook focuses on skin texture, hydration, and elasticity.
Juvelook Volume focuses on structural support and volume restoration.

Depth of Injection

Juvelook is placed in the upper to mid-dermis.
Juvelook Volume is placed deeper, closer to the subdermal layer.

Visual Effect

Juvelook improves skin quality without changing facial contours.
Juvelook Volume creates subtle contour enhancement and fullness.

Particle Size and Density

Juvelook uses smaller, more diffusible particles.
Juvelook Volume uses larger, denser particles for support.

Results Timeline and Longevity

Both treatments work through collagen stimulation, so results are gradual rather than immediate.

  • Early hydration effects may appear within 1–2 weeks
  • Collagen-related improvement becomes noticeable after 4–6 weeks
  • Results continue to develop over several months

Juvelook Volume typically shows more visible structural change over time, while Juvelook delivers progressive skin refinement.

Can Juvelook and Juvelook Volume Be Combined?

Yes. In Korean clinics, it is common to combine both treatments strategically.

Typical approach:

  • Juvelook for overall skin texture, pores, and elasticity
  • Juvelook Volume for targeted areas needing support or fullness

This layered method allows clinics to improve surface quality and deeper structure simultaneously, without relying on heavy fillers.

Juvelook vs Juvelook Volume: Which Should You Choose?

Choose Juvelook if:

  • Your main concern is skin texture, pores, or fine lines
  • You want a natural glow and elasticity improvement
  • You do not want visible volume change

Choose Juvelook Volume if:

  • You notice early volume loss or facial hollowing
  • You want subtle contour support
  • You prefer collagen-based volume over HA fillers

A proper consultation is essential, as incorrect selection can lead to underwhelming results or unnecessary treatment.
